Cascade deploys SDL manifests autonomously

The `create_deployment` tool starts your decentralized cloud infrastructure directly inside Windsurf. Cascade uses this MCP connection to read your local SDL manifest file, initiates the deployment, and handles the initial setup without requiring you to manually run CLI commands. Once initiated, Cascade uses `list_bids` to track incoming provider offers and executes `create_lease` to lock in the cheapest GPU resources. You get a live, running container on the decentralized network while you focus on writing code.

Keep Akash resources funded via Windsurf MCP Server

The `add_deposit` tool keeps your decentralized workloads running by funding your deployment escrow accounts directly. Cascade monitors your running instances and triggers deposits when your balance runs low, preventing unexpected service interruptions. By combining this with `enable_auto_top_up` and `update_deployment_settings`, Windsurf manages your infrastructure budget automatically. You set the limits, and Cascade handles the balance maintenance behind the scenes.

Live provider evaluation and deployment updates

The `list_providers` tool lets Cascade scan the entire decentralized network to find the exact GPU specs your project needs. Cascade compares provider details using `get_provider` to ensure your workload lands on reliable hardware. When you modify your application code in the editor, Cascade updates the live environment using `update_deployment`. This keeps your remote staging environment perfectly in sync with your local workspace.

Setup guide

Set up Akash Network (Decentralized GPU & Cloud API) MCP in Windsurf

Prerequisites

  • Windsurf IDE installed (macOS, Windows, or Linux)
  • Active Vinkius subscription with a valid endpoint token
  1. 1

    Open MCP configuration

    Click the Cascade assistant icon in the sidebar, then click the hammer icon (🔨) at the top of the panel. Select "Configure" to open ~/.codeium/windsurf/mcp_config.json.

  2. 2

    Add the Akash Network (Decentralized GPU & Cloud API) MCP

    Paste the JSON snippet shown on the right into the mcpServers object. Replace [YOUR_TOKEN_HERE] with your endpoint token from cloud.vinkius.com.

  3. 3

    Refresh MCPs

    Go back to the hammer icon (🔨) in Cascade and click "Refresh". Windsurf will detect the new server. No full restart is needed — the connection is hot-reloaded.

  4. 4

    Verify in Cascade

    Start a new Cascade conversation and ask something like "Show my Akash Network (Decentralized GPU & Cloud API) payment history." If connected, Cascade will call the Akash Network (Decentralized GPU & Cloud API) tools directly. You will see a green dot next to the server name in the MCP panel.

mcp_config.json
{
  "mcpServers": {
    "akash-network-decentralized-gpu-cloud-api-mcp": {
      "url": "https://edge.vinkius.com/[YOUR_TOKEN_HERE]/mcp"
    }
  }
}
